Wood window installation services involve replacing or installing new wooden window frames and sashes to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. These services typically include removing existing windows, preparing the opening for the new frame, and carefully fitting the wood components to ensure proper operation and sealing. Skilled contractors focus on precise measurements and craftsmanship to achieve a seamless fit that complements the property's architectural style. Proper installation is essential to prevent drafts, water intrusion, and other issues that can compromise the integrity of the window and the building envelope.
One of the primary issues that wood window installation services address is air leakage, which can lead to increased energy costs and reduced comfort inside a property. Old or damaged windows often develop gaps, warping, or rot, diminishing their ability to insulate effectively. Replacing these with well-installed wood windows can improve thermal performance and help maintain consistent indoor temperatures. Additionally, installation services can resolve problems related to window operation, such as sticking or difficulty opening, by ensuring the window frames are correctly aligned and securely fitted.

The overview below groups typical Wood Windows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Princeton,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of wood windows can range from approximately $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on the type of wood and design. Higher-end custom options may cost more, with prices reaching up to $1,500 each.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ific preferences.
Installation Expenses - Installation services typically cost between $150 and $500 per window, depending on the complexity of the project and existing framing. Labor costs may vary based on the contractor and location, with some projects requiring additional structural work.
Additional Fees - Additional charges may include removal of old windows, which can add $50 to $200 per window, and finishing work such as painting or sealing. These costs depend on the scope of work and the condition of existing openings.
Overall Project Cost - For a standard home with multiple windows, total costs can range from $2,000 to $10,000 or more. Pros can help determine a precise estimate based on the number of windows and spec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
